1 d

Chispa pyspark?

Chispa pyspark?

New Jersey’s experiment in letting victims of Hurricane Sandy vote via email has left some voters unable to cast their ballot. functions as F from pyspark. Most of the commonly used SQL functions are either part of the PySpark Column class or built-in pysparkfunctions API, besides these PySpark also supports many other SQL functions, so in order to use these, you have to use. pysparkDataFrame. You never know, what will be the total number of rows DataFrame will havecount () as argument to show function, which will print all records of DataFrame. spark = SparkSession. PySpark Exercises – 101 PySpark Exercises for Data Analysis Jagdeesh. Structured Streaming Programming Guide. A recent analysis of the top gaming accounts on YouTube has revealed the most popular accounts associated with gaming. deptColumns = ["dept_name","dept_id"] deptDF = spark. PySpark also offers seamless integration with other Python. cols_list = ['a', 'b', 'c'] # Creating an addition expression using `join`join(cols_list) 1. Instead, this package should either rely on implicit dependency completely, or use something like findspark package, something like done in spark-testing-base or in pytest-spark Apache Spark ™ is built on an advanced distributed SQL engine for large-scale data. Utilizarás este paquete para trabajar con datos sobre vuelos que viajan. Guess what? Stretch marks are beautiful! Bye-bye, makeup! *sings* Lather, rinse, repeat and later, rinse, repeat. From Polperro in England to Crail in Scotland to Portrush in Northern Ireland, here are the most underrated coastal towns in the UK. isnull() from pysparkfunctions import isnull dfstate)) PySpark isNotNull() PySpark provides StructType class from pysparktypes to define the structure of the DataFrame. Spark SQL adapts the execution plan at runtime, such as automatically setting the number of reducers and join algorithms. Pyspark test helper library Hashes for chispa-00-py3-none-any. Goes to show how much data analysts value a syntax that they're already familiar with. appName (\"chispa\"). Following is the syntax of split() function. Installation: Before your adventure begins, equip yourself with Java, the trusty sidekick, and Apache Spark, your loyal mount. agg instead of pysparkwindow A similar answer can be found here. First I used below function to list dataframes that I found from one of the post from pyspark. Aluminum flywheel Aluminum drive shaft ECU flash tuner Cold air intake Large bore throttle body The 5. Let's take a look at the output… To "loop" and take advantage of Spark's parallel computation framework, you could define a custom function and use map. it has 268 stars, 91 forks, and 18 distinct contributors. Main entry point for Spark functionalityRDD. Jul 5, 2022 · marco de datos = chispa. Which are best open-source Pyspark projects in Python? This list will help you: ibis, petastorm, pyspark-example-project, Optimus, sparkmagic, quinn, and chispa. 7 HEMI engine is available in the Dodge, Chrysler and Jeep vehicles, making it. After that, uncompress the tar file into the directory where you want to install Spark, for example, as below: tar xzvf spark-3-bin-hadoop2tgz. 1 Both PySpark & Spark supports standard logical operators such as AND , OR and NOT. cols_list = ['a', 'b', 'c'] # Creating an addition expression using `join`join(cols_list) 1. For more information about pandas-on-Spark DataFrame equality, see the docs for. Utility functions for PySpark. Schema of Destination:. Seamless Integration: Works perfectly with PySpark. Optimizaciones de Spark (Scala + PySpark). Optimización de SQL. EDIT : I added a list of columns to select only required columns. 5. The framework enables a simple inner dev loop and easily integrates with Azure DevOps Build/Release pipelines, among others. target column to compute on Is there any way to get mean and std as two variables by using pysparkfunctions or similar? from pysparkfunctions import mean as mean_, std as std_ I could use withColumn, however, this approach applies the calculations row by row, and it does not return a single variable. PySpark is a good entry-point into Big Data Processing. It also provides a PySpark shell for interactively analyzing your data. otherwise() expressions, these works similar to “Switch" and "if then else" statements. fuera de PySpark. date = [27, 28, 29, None, 30, 31] df = spark. Para cualquier otra persona que vino aquí buscando una respuesta a la pregunta exacta en el título de la publicación (es decir, el tipo de datos de. groupby(*cols) When we perform groupBy()on PySpark Dataframe, it returns GroupedDataobject which contains below aggregate functions. It'll perform regular equality for strings and other types. string, name of the existing column to rename. createDataFrame(aa1) Stack Overflow for Teams Where developers & technologists share private knowledge with coworkers; Advertising & Talent Reach devs & technologists worldwide about your product, service or employer brand; OverflowAI GenAI features for Teams; OverflowAPI Train & fine-tune LLMs; Labs The future of collective knowledge sharing; About the company Visit the blog 10. Here we are using when method in pyspark functions, first we check whether the value in the column is lessthan zero, if it is will make it to zero, otherwise we take the actual value in the column then cast to int from pyspark. If you're asking "give me all the rows from df where the CUSTOMER_EMAIL_ID field has a matching value from the CUSTOMER_EMAIL_ID field in d ", then I think your question can be answered using a semi join, specifically: c = df. createDataFrame(date, IntegerType()) Now let's try to double the column value and store it in a new column. Spark Metastore Table Parquet Generic Spark I/O Under Customize install location, click Browse and navigate to the C drive. For each feature, the (feature, label) pairs are converted into a contingency matrix for which the Chi-squared statistic is computed. Note: Most of the pysparkfunctions return Column type hence it is very important to know the operation you can perform with Column type Create Column Class Object I am new for PySpark. How to unit test PySpark code with the chispa library 1 Share Sort by: Best Open comment sort options Add a Comment m1nkeh PySpark provides the necessary tools to perform the Chi-Square Test, allowing for efficient and scalable computation. First, let’s import the necessary libraries and create a SparkSession, the entry point to use PySpark. PySpark Exercises - 101 PySpark Exercises for Data Analysis Jagdeesh. Instead, this package should either rely on implicit dependency completely, or use something like findspark package, something like done in spark-testing-base or in pytest-spark Apache Spark ™ is built on an advanced distributed SQL engine for large-scale data. Mismanaging the null case is a common source of errors and frustration in PySpark. The order of the column names in the list reflects their order in the DataFrame3 Changed in version 30: Supports Spark Connect list. See my answer for more details. Here is a quick look at the function signature. 0)) for x in range(282)] + [(1dense(4. Understand the integration of PySpark in Google Colab; We'll also look at how to perform Data Exploration with PySpark in Google Colab Google Colab is a life savior for data scientists when it comes to working with huge datasets and running complex models. Use Spark/PySpark DataFrameWriter. sql import SparkSession \n\n spark = (SparkSession master (\"local\")\n. Your LinkedIn profile should be written for prospects, not recruiters. These dependencies are vendored: six; PrettyTable; The dependencies are vendored to save you from dependency hell. Please take a look at below example for better understanding -. Installation: Before your adventure begins, equip yourself with Java, the trusty sidekick, and Apache Spark, your loyal mount. As per usual, I understood that the method split would return a list, but when coding I found that the returning object had only the methods getItem or getField with the following descriptions from the API: @since(1. Use chispa for PySpark applications. Even if both dataframes don't have the same set of columns, this function will work, setting missing column values to null in the resulting dataframe. pysparkColumn ¶. Suggest changes In this article, we are going to check the schema of pyspark dataframe. These dependencies are vendored: six; PrettyTable; The dependencies are vendored to save you from dependency hell. The reason companies choose to use a framework like PySpark is because of how quickly it can process big data. lyca bundles 15 PySpark is a great place to get started, since its syntax is simple and can be picked up easily if you are already familiar with Python. When data or ML engineers want to test a notebook, they simply create a test notebook called test_ . El concepto de groupby es similar en PySpark como en Pandas. Luego pase estos datos comprimidos al método spark Este método se utiliza para crear DataFrame. Activity is a relative number indicating how actively a project is being developed. Instead of dealing with massive amounts of unstructured raw data and cleaning up after, Spark Streaming performs near real-time data processing and collection. bashrc sourced at the end of the base image one. com/siddiquiamir/PySpark-TutorialGitHub Data: https:. Para hacer esto, primero cree una lista de datos y una lista de nombres de columnas. PySpark returns a new Dataframe with updated values. show(truncate=False) 1. I am the author of spark-fast-tests and chispa, libraries for unit testing Scala Spark / PySpark code. Below we can take a look at the behavior of the Spark AND & OR operator based on the Boolean expression RIGHT OPERAND. DataFrame Creation¶. :param X: spark dataframe. Please take a look at below example for better understanding -. Pandas syntax makes it harder to reason about queries, abstract DataFrame transformations, etc. See my answer for more details. pyspark는 DataFrame이라는 별도의 자료구조를 사용하기 때문에 pytest만으로는 테스트가 까다롭습니다. Specify formats according to datetime pattern. Para hacer esto, primero cree una lista de datos y una lista de nombres de columnas. Its maker says they're cheaper, quieter and safer. Opcionalmente, elimine el directorio de salida creado si solo desea guardar el marco de datos. david wilhelm Both to three decimal places. Create an empty RDD by using emptyRDD() of SparkContext for example sparkemptyRDD(). TODO: Need to benchmark these methods vs. Além disso, ele oferece uma interface de programação aprimorada que pode utilizar as informações das diferentes fontes de informação contendo. Developing chispa on your local machine. 開発者はPySparkを用いることで、Pythonからデータフレームを操作する形でSparkを活用することができます。 Parameters n int, optional. otherwise() expressions, these works similar to “Switch" and "if then else" statements. fuera de PySpark. In this example, we are changing the Spark Session configuration in PySpark and setting three configuration properties using the set() method of SparkConf object The first property setAppName() sets the name of the application. The first thing you need is the iceberg-spark-runtime jar. This function applies the specified transformation on every element of the array and returns an object of ArrayType1 Syntax. pysparkassertDataFrameEqual A util function to assert equality between actual and expected (DataFrames or lists of Rows), with optional parameters checkRowOrder, rtol, and atol. ChiSquareTest[source] ¶. The broadcasted data is cached in serialized format and deserialized prior to executing each task. Your daycare may be perfectly fine for other kids and still a bad fit for yours. There is now little doubt that the threats were faked in order to inflame tensions. Domina el arte de agrupar datos con la función GroupBy del DataFrame de Pandas en Python. Advertisements En este artículo, discutiremos cómo crear el marco de datos con el esquema usando PySpark. pysparkWindow Utility functions for defining window in DataFrames4 Changed in version 30: Supports Spark Connect. 119 I am using Spark 11 (PySpark) and I have generated a table using a SQL query. PySpark Exercises – 101 PySpark Exercises for Data Analysis Jagdeesh. 打开cmd,输入spark-shell,出现以下内容说明配置成功。 这里注意,由于我的电脑安装了多个python版本,一个38,而运行pyspark需要3,6版本,因此首先要进行版本切换,即切换到之前提到过的python36环境. 1 million baht to usd I want to export this DataFrame object (I have called it "table") to a csv file so I can manipulate it and plot the columns. Spark viene con un shell de Python interactivo llamado PySpark shell. show() Yields below output Testing PySpark¶ This guide is a reference for writing robust tests for PySpark code. Chispa pyspark, programador clic, el mejor sitio para compartir artículos técnicos de un programador. Structured Streaming is built on top of SparkSQL engine of Apache Spark which will deal with running the stream as the data. In the example below, I will calculate the differences between the date column and the current date. Install pySpark. How to compare two data frames in Pyspark Asked 7 years, 4 months ago Modified 7 years, 1 month ago Viewed 2k times How to find count of Null and Nan values for each column in a PySpark dataframe efficiently? Asked 7 years ago Modified 1 year, 3 months ago Viewed 264k times En este artículo, vamos a extraer las primeras N filas y las últimas N filas del marco de datos usando PySpark en Python. I received this traceback: >>> df. Pyspark test helper library. Introduction. PySpark from_json() function is used to convert JSON string into Struct type or Map type. Following the tactics outlined in this post will save you from a lot of pain and production bugs. To see the JIRA board tickets for the PySpark test framework, see here. PySpark provides easy integration with other Python libraries and allows users to parallelize data processing tasks across a cluster of machines.

Post Opinion